Lynchburg Mets

From BR Bullpen


After being a Rangers affiliate for one year (Lynchburg Rangers in 1975), the team was affiliated with the Mets for 12 years, then switched to the Red Sox (Lynchburg Red Sox 1988-1994).

The Mets won the Carolina League championship in 1978, 1983, and 1984. Lynchburg had the Carolina League MVP for four straight years: Lenny Dykstra in 1983, Barry Lyons in 1984, Shawn Abner in 1985, and Gregg Jefferies in 1986.


Year-by-Year Record[edit]

Year Record Finish Manager Pitching Coach Playoffs
1976 64-75 4th Jack Aker none
1977 78-60 1st Jack Aker Lost League Finals
1978 72-63 2nd Jack Aker League Champs
1979 61-73 5th Jack Aker none
1980 71-68 5th Jack Aker
1981 71-69 4th (t) Gene Dusan
1982 65-71 6th Danny Monzon Lost in 1st round
1983 96-43 1st Sam Perlozzo League Champs
1984 89-49 1st Mike Cubbage League Champs
1985 95-45 1st Mike Cubbage Jim Bibby Lost League Finals
1986 75-65 3rd (t) Bobby Floyd Jim Bibby
1987 63-76 8th John Tamargo Jim Bibby
